libnl 3.7.0
nl_vf_rate Struct Reference

VF Rate information structure. More...

#include <sriov.h>

Data Fields

int api
 
uint32_t rate
 
uint32_t max_tx_rate
 
uint32_t min_tx_rate
 

Detailed Description

VF Rate information structure.

Definition at line 79 of file sriov.h.

Field Documentation

◆ api

int nl_vf_rate::api

rtnl_link_rate_api_t API Version to use

Definition at line 80 of file sriov.h.

Referenced by rtnl_link_vf_get_rate(), and rtnl_link_vf_set_rate().

◆ rate

uint32_t nl_vf_rate::rate

Old API Max Rate in Mbps

Definition at line 81 of file sriov.h.

Referenced by rtnl_link_vf_get_rate(), and rtnl_link_vf_set_rate().

◆ max_tx_rate

uint32_t nl_vf_rate::max_tx_rate

New API Max Rate in Mbps

Definition at line 82 of file sriov.h.

Referenced by rtnl_link_vf_get_rate(), and rtnl_link_vf_set_rate().

◆ min_tx_rate

uint32_t nl_vf_rate::min_tx_rate

New API Mix Rate in Mbps

Definition at line 83 of file sriov.h.

Referenced by rtnl_link_vf_get_rate(), and rtnl_link_vf_set_rate().